Sound Transit urging fans to skip driving ahead of Seahawks game at Lumen Field
With parking prices soaring and traffic expected to be heavy, transit officials are encouraging Seahawks fans to use trains, light rail and buses to get to Lumen Field this weekend. Sound Transit and King County Metro say extra service is planned to help thousands of fans avoid game-day gridlock.
